Visit a pet vaccination clinic near you at 2410 E Colonial Dr, for appointment-only preventive care for dogs and cats. Vetco clinics focus on routine pet vaccinations and essential preventive services to help protect your pet’s long-term health. Available services include pet vaccinations, Rx flea and tick prevention, Rx heartworm prevention, heartworm and tick-borne disease testing, fecal testing for intestinal parasites, and pet microchipping. Frequently Asked Questions About Vetco Vaccination Clinic

Does Petco Northeast Orlando give vaccinations?

Yes, a variety of vaccinations are available at our Northeast Orlando Vetco Vaccination Clinic including: Rabies, Distemper/Parvo, Leptospirosis, Bordetella, Lyme, Canine Influenza, Rattlesnake, and Feline Leukemia.

Does Petco Northeast Orlando accept walk in vaccinations?

Vaccinations are available by appointment only at our Northeast Orlando Vetco Vaccination Clinic.
